Understanding the process behind the magic
First off, the crew starts by grinding down the old concrete to make sure everything sticks right. Then they patch up any cracks so you get a totally smooth foundation.
Following that prep work, they roll on a thick primer that locks into the pores of the stone. This crucial step guarantees your new surface will not peel up when you park your hot car tires on it.

Epoxy floor coating in Mattapoisett, Massachusetts
Property owners in Mattapoisett, Massachusetts usually call after looking at a bare concrete slab that is dusting, staining, or simply old. Epoxy floor coating is a multi-coat resin system applied directly over a prepared slab. The chemistry bonds at a molecular level with the concrete and cures into a rigid, chemical-resistant surface several times harder than the slab beneath.
Most modern systems are 80 to 100 mil thick once cured. The visual hallmark is a glossy mirror finish, often with decorative flake or metallic. Beyond the look, the slab is now sealed: motor oil, brake fluid, road salt and acid spills wipe off instead of soaking in.

How much does epoxy flooring cost in Mattapoisett, Massachusetts?
Residential garages typically run $4 to $10 per square foot installed, depending on finish complexity and prep needed. A two-car garage usually lands between $1,800 and $4,500. The phone quote is firm before any deposit is taken.
How long does the coating last?
A properly prepped professional-grade install lasts 15 to 25 years in residential garage use. heavy-traffic floors are warrantied for 10 years. The 5-year written warranty covers adhesion and chip-out from the slab.

How long until I can park on it?
Foot traffic in 24 hours, full vehicle traffic at 72 hours. Hot-tire pickup is not a concern with professional-grade resins.
